在当今数字经济时代,区块链技术和加密货币正在迅速普及。而数字资产的管理和交易离不开高效、可靠的工具和合约。TPWallet是一种方便用户管理和安全存储数字资产的钱包,而其授权合约则是确保交易安全性和灵活性的关键组成部分。本文将深入探讨TPWallet授权合约的工作原理、使用方法以及常见问题解答。

什么是TPWallet授权合约?

TPWallet授权合约是一个智能合约,允许用户在TPWallet中授予特定的权限,从而控制某些操作,例如转账、查看资产余额或执行其他合约函数。授权合约的目的是确保用户的资产安全,并在需要时便于进行交易和管理。

在区块链环境中,授权合约主要起到保护私钥和资产的作用。通过授权合约,用户可以设置权限,使得资产的使用仅限于特定的地址或合约。这种机制不仅增强了交易的安全性,也提供了更多的灵活性与便利,例如在进行多方交易时,可以临时授权,而不必每次都进行复杂的操作。

TPWallet授权合约的使用方法

使用TPWallet授权合约的步骤相对简单。以下是详细的操作流程:

  1. 下载并安装TPWallet: 首先,用户需要从TPWallet的官方网站或应用商店下载并安装该钱包。
  2. 创建或导入钱包: 用户可以选择创建一个新的数字钱包,或者导入已有的钱包。确保在创建钱包时记录下私钥和助记词,以防丢失。
  3. 存入数字资产: 通过转账等方式将数字资产存入TPWallet中,可以是各种主流币种,如BTC、ETH等。
  4. 设置授权合约: 在TPWallet中选择“授权合约”选项,用户可以定义授予特定地址的权限,包括转账、查看余额等。
  5. 确认和执行: 在完成设置后,用户需要详细检查授权信息,确保无误后提交。此时,智能合约将自动执行并记录在区块链上。

TPWallet授权合约的安全性

TPWallet授权合约的设计旨在最大程度上保护用户的资产安全。首先,授权合约是基于智能合约的,不可篡改性确保了交易记录的真实与透明。其次,在操作执行过程中,所有的权限设定和交易行为均需通过用户的私钥确认,确保只有授权的用户能够进行相关操作。

然而,用户在使用TPWallet授权合约时仍需关注以下安全隐患:

  • 私钥保护: 用户需要确保私钥的安全,避免被他人获取。可以使用硬件钱包或冷存储方式增强安全性。
  • 授权权限控制: 在设置授权时,用户应仔细审查权限的范围,避免过度授权给不明来源的合约或地址。
  • 定期检查授权状态: 用户应定期检查已授予的合约及地址,确保每一笔授权都在自己可控的范围内。

TPWallet授权合约的一些最佳实践

为了确保使用TPWallet授权合约的安全与高效,以下是一些值得遵循的最佳实践:

  1. 学习与理解: 在使用TPWallet前,用户应充分理解其功能和操作流程。可以通过官方文档、社区论坛、视频教程等多渠道学习。
  2. 逐步授权: 尽量避免一次性授权较大范围的权限,而是应根据实际需求,逐步授权特定功能与合约,以降低风险。
  3. 使用双重验证和二次确认: 若TPWallet有开启双重验证的功能,应确保开启以增加一层安全性。此外,每当需要进行重要交易时,考虑使用二次确认机制,确保操作的真实性。
  4. 保持软件更新: 及时更新TPWallet及相关应用,确保使用的版本是最新的安全版本,以防止漏洞被攻击者利用。
  5. 备份重要信息: 定期备份钱包的助记词和私钥,并将其存放在安全的位置,以防丢失信息导致资产损失。

常见问题解答

1. 什么是智能合约,TPWallet是如何使用的?

智能合约是一种自执行的合约,其条款和条件直接写入代码中。智能合约运行在区块链上,其执行结果是受到区块链网络的保证,不可更改和操控。TPWallet中的授权合约就是一个智能合约实例,它允许用户对数字资产进行灵活的管理。通过上述授权合约,用户可以规定哪些地址可以访问其资产,从而提升了操作的安全性。

在TPWallet中,用户可以通过图形界面简单地创建、管理和修改智能合约。用户只需输入相关参数,TPWallet就会将这些条款转化为代码并在区块链上执行。由于智能合约的不可篡改性和自动执行特点,用户不再需要依赖于中心化的第三方操作,降低了潜在的风险。

2. TPWallet授权合约如何确保交易的安全性?

TPWallet授权合约通过多种措施确保交易的安全性。首先,由于授权合约运行在区块链上,其交易过程是透明且可追溯的,所有交易记录都被永久保存,无法被篡改。其次,用户在进行资产转移或授权时,必须使用其私钥进行签名,证明其对该操作的控制权。

此外,TPWallet还提供了多种安全防护机制,例如双重验证、冷存储选项等,保护用户资产不被恶意访问。这些措施使得TPWallet授权合约在提升便利性的同时,也将风险降至最低,从而实现了安全与灵活性并存的目标。

3. 如果我的TPWallet授权合约被盗了怎么办?

如果用户发现TPWallet授权合约或账户的安全性受到威胁,首先应立即更改相关的登录凭证和私钥。如果私钥已经泄露,用户的资产将面临危险,因此,建议用户事先备份助记词并将其存放在安全地方。如果未经授权的交易已发生,用户应迅速与钱包提供方联系,看看是否能够冻结账户或进行其他保护措施。

此外,为了避免再次发生此类事件,用户应从安全的设备上进行交易,定期检查授权合约的设置,并适当限制对重要交易的授权。

4. 如何查看或撤销TPWallet的授权合约?

TPWallet允许用户随时查看和管理其授权合约。通常,用户可以在TPWallet的“授权合约”选项卡中找到当前已授权的合约列表。在这个列表中,用户可以查看每个合约的详细信息,包括它们所拥有的权限和与之相关的地址。

当用户需要撤销某个授权合约时,可以选择对应的合约,并通过设置界面找到撤销授权的选项。用户只需确认相关操作并输入相应密码,系统就会自动处理撤销操作,确保资产的安全。不过,撤销授权合约可能会影响到某些正在进行的交易,因此用户在采取行动前应仔细考虑与检查。

综上所述,TPWallet授权合约为数字资产的管理提供了强有力的工具。用户在使用时,需要充分理解相关机制并遵循最佳实践,以确保安全与高效。